“You will never get away with this. You will suffer. Your children will suffer. So will your children’s children, so forth.” Though she was chained behind a cement wall, her voice could be heard for miles as the group of men sank the metal gate into wet cement.
Over the days and months, passerby swore they could hear her voice echoing in their minds. Before long, the voice faded and she became another legend – the infamous vampire witch that slayed an entire village.
The plant on the stoop grew over time. Many believes it’s there to protect them. Who knows.
